## Deploy Step 4 — PayRail Retry Keys

Idempotency keys are now mandatory on all payment retries. The worker derives keys from order ID plus attempt number; no config needed there. What does need config: PAYRAIL_RETRY_MAX (set to 5 in prod), PAYRAIL_BACKOFF_MS (start at 2000), and the key-store connection. The key store dedupes across replicas, so every instance must point at the same cluster. Verify the vars above before rollout, then confirm the store credential is present. The environment file must contain this line:

sealed setting: LEDGER_TOKEN20=6148d35bbb480b0ab79e

Ticket: Fennick UI library versioning drift

Consumers of the Fennick shared component library are pinning mismatched majors, causing duplicate bundles. Decision: enforce a single published major, semver-strict, breaking changes batched quarterly. Future maintainers: do not publish patch releases off old majors. Migration codemod lives in the tooling repo. The first release cut under the new policy carries the token recorded below.

build token for yahig-kaguf: htk3_c19

Treasury recommends hedging 70% of projected crown-denominated receivables from the Ostermark contracts over twelve months, using forwards only. Rationale: volatility in the crown has doubled margin variance on the Vexley line. Cost of carry is acceptable against downside exposure. Unhedged alternative rejected; options deemed too expensive at current implied volatility. Dagny Holt will execute in tranches. Approval requested at Thursday's session. One strategic consideration drives the tranche timing, noted confidentially below.

management briefing: Only 33 of the 205 pilot accounts renewed Kasath, so a churn review is set for October 17. Weniusek Logistics is in early talks to buy Holethax Freight for about $345.6 million.